Warm Molasses Cookies: VIRTUAL COOKIE SWAP

Heather Thomas, sloCooking

Ingredients
  

  • 2 ½ cups all purpose flour do not use quick rise
  • 1 tsp. cinnamon
  • ½ tsp. nutmeg
  • ¼ tsp. ground allspice
  • 1 tbsp. ginger
  • ½ tsp. salt
  • ¼ cup sugar
  • 1/3 cup dark un-sulfured molasses
  • ½ cup dairy free margarine
  • 1/3 cup packed brown sugar
  • 1/2 tsp. baking soda
  • 1 egg beaten

Instructions
 

  • Sift flour, spices, salt and white sugar together
  • Heat molasses to boiling point and remove from heat
  • Add dairy free margarine and brown sugar
  • Stir until butter melts
  • Add baking soda and stir well
  • Pour over flour-spice mixture, stirring well
  • Add egg and knead until dough holds together
  • Chill slightly (it's okay to leave it over night, but put it in a sealed Tupperware type container so the dough does not dry out)
  • Roll dough to desired thickness and cut with your favorite cookie cutters
  • Place cookies 2 inches apart on lightly floured pan, bake 8-10 minutes at 350'F
  • Remove cookies from pan as soon as baked
  • Let cool before icing - can also be eaten without icing
  • Yield – depends on the size of your cookie cutter(s)!
